#ifndef _CURSES_USE_MACROS

/*
* addstr --
*      Add a string to stdscr starting at (_cury, _curx).
*/
int
addstr(const char *s)
{
       __CTRACE(__CTRACE_INPUT, "addstr: %s\n", s);

       return waddnstr(stdscr, s, -1);
}

/*
* waddstr --
*      Add a string to the given window starting at (_cury, _curx).
*/
int
waddstr(WINDOW *win, const char *s)
{
       __CTRACE(__CTRACE_INPUT, "addstr: win %p, sttring: %s\n", win, s);

       return waddnstr(win, s, -1);
}

/*
* addnstr --
*      Add a string (at most n characters) to stdscr starting
*      at (_cury, _curx).  If n is negative, add the entire string.
*/
int
addnstr(const char *str, int n)
{
       __CTRACE(__CTRACE_INPUT, "addnstr: n: %d, string: %s\n", n, str);

       return waddnstr(stdscr, str, n);
}

/*
* mvaddstr --
*      Add a string to stdscr starting at (y, x)
*/
int
mvaddstr(int y, int x, const char *str)
{
       __CTRACE(__CTRACE_INPUT, "mvaddnstr: y: %d, x: %d, string: %s\n", y,
           x, str);

       return mvwaddnstr(stdscr, y, x, str, -1);
}

/*
* mvwaddstr --
*      Add a string to the given window starting at (y, x)
*/
int
mvwaddstr(WINDOW *win, int y, int x, const char *str)
{
       __CTRACE(__CTRACE_INPUT, "mvwaddnstr: win: %p, y: %d, x: %d, string: %s\n",
           win, y, x, str);

       return mvwaddnstr(win, y, x, str, -1);
}

/*
* mvaddnstr --
*      Add a string of at most n characters to stdscr
*      starting at (y, x).
*/
int
mvaddnstr(int y, int x, const char *str, int count)
{
       __CTRACE(__CTRACE_INPUT, "mvaddnstr: n: %d, y: %d, x: %d, string: %s\n",
           count, y, x, str);

       return mvwaddnstr(stdscr, y, x, str, count);
}

/*
* mvwaddnstr --
*      Add a string of at most n characters to the given window
*      starting at (y, x).
*/
int
mvwaddnstr(WINDOW *win, int y, int x, const char *str, int count)
{
       __CTRACE(__CTRACE_INPUT, "mvwaddnstr: win: %p, n: %d, y: %d, x: %d, string: %s\n",
           win, count, y, x, str);

       if (wmove(win, y, x) == ERR)
               return ERR;

       return waddnstr(win, str, count);
}

#endif

/*
* waddnstr --
*      Add a string (at most n characters) to the given window
*      starting at (_cury, _curx).  If n is negative, add the
*      entire string.
*/
int
waddnstr(WINDOW *win, const char *s, int n)
{
       size_t  len;
       const char *p;

       __CTRACE(__CTRACE_INPUT, "ADDNSTR: win %p, length %d\n", win, n);
       __CTRACE(__CTRACE_INPUT, "ADDNSTR: string %s\n", s);
       /*
        * behavior changed from traditional BSD curses, for better XCURSES
        * conformance.
        *
        * BSD curses: if (n > 0) then "at most n", else "len = strlen(s)"
        * ncurses: if (n >= 0) then "at most n", else "len = strlen(s)"
        * XCURSES: if (n != -1) then "at most n", else "len = strlen(s)"
        *
        */
       if (n >= 0)
               for (p = s, len = 0; n-- && *p++; ++len);
       else
               len = strlen(s);

       return waddbytes(win, s, (int) len);
}
